Operates a magnetic resonance scanner to obtain images used by physicians in the diagnosis and treatment of pathologies.
Responsibilities- Prepares and positions patients and selects anatomic and technical parameters accurately to produce cross‑sectional images of the body.
- Performs patient pre‑screening, scheduling, and education related to the examination.
- Enters and monitors patient data, transfers images from disk to magnetic media to produce the transparency, and develops film in an automatic processor.
- Follows radiation safety procedures and guidelines.
- Performs MRI procedures utilizing a variety of frequencies, planes, and techniques.
- This position does not utilize ionizing radiation in the performance of imaging examinations.
- Collects pertinent patient history and documents on requisition.
- Completes pre‑MRI screening questionnaire to assess suitability for magnetic environment.
- Starts intravenous access as needed, and performs intravenous injections using proper technique.
- Understands how to treat patients with infiltrated IV sites.
- Maintains proper oxygen therapy on patients who require oxygen.
- Maintains skills required to change oxygen tanks.
- Must be familiar with the use of masks and nasal cannulae.
- Adjusts rate of O2 flow with mask/nasal cannula according to written physician orders; secures, transports, and secures e‑cylinders.
- Recognizes and responds to emergencies and life‑threatening situations.
- Promotes MR safety through education of personnel and physicians and monitors environment for potential hazards.
